Captain Hook, released by Game Plan Inc. in April 1985, is a solid-state pinball machine with a pirate theme. Designed by Ed Cebula, the game features three flippers, two pop bumpers, two slingshots, eight standup targets, two banks of four drop targets, and a spinning target, offering players a dynamic and engaging experience. The artwork, created by Larry M. Blazek and Tom Schmelzer, complements the adventurous motif.
